Crab Topped Fish Fillets

30-60 minutes
ingredients
1 pound sole or cod fillets
1 can (6 ounce size) crab meat, drained, flaked and with cartilage removed (or imitation crab)
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1 teaspoon lemon juice
paprika, optional
1/3 cup slivered almonds, toasted
directions
Place fillets in greased baking pan. Bake uncovered at 350 degrees F for 18-20 minutes or until fish flakes easily with a fork.
Meanwhile in a bowl, combine crab, Parmesan, mayo and lemon juice. Drain cooking juices from fish. Spoon crab meat mixture over fillets.
Broil 5 inches from heat for 5 minutes or until topping is lightly browned. Sprinkle with toasted almonds and paprika if using.
